Is the Bestune T77 a Joint Venture Car?

Bestune T77 is not a joint venture car, but a domestic vehicle. This car is a compact SUV with a 5-door, 5-seat body structure. The dimensions of the car are 4525mm in length, 1845mm in width, and 1615mm in height, with a wheelbase of 2700mm. The top speed reaches 192km per hour. The Bestune T77 is equipped with a 1.5t turbocharged engine, delivering a maximum horsepower of 169ps, a maximum power of 124kw, and a maximum torque of 258nm. It is paired with a 6-speed manual transmission. The front suspension type is MacPherson independent suspension, and the rear suspension type is torsion beam non-independent suspension.

How fast can a 1000w motor run?

1000w motor can run at a speed of 48-50 kilometers per hour. Motor (English: Electric machinery, commonly known as "motor"): It refers to an electromagnetic device that realizes the conversion or transmission of electrical energy according to the law of electromagnetic induction. In the circuit, the motor is represented by the letter M (the old standard uses D), and its main function is to generate driving torque as the power source for electrical appliances or various machinery. The generator is represented by the letter G in the circuit, and its main function is to convert mechanical energy into electrical energy. Classification by working power supply type: Can be divided into DC motor and AC motor. DC motors can be divided according to structure and working principle: brushless DC motor and brushed DC motor. Brushed DC motors can be divided into permanent magnet DC motors and electromagnetic DC motors. Electromagnetic DC motors can be divided into series-wound DC motors, shunt-wound DC motors, separately excited DC motors, and compound-wound DC motors. Permanent magnet DC motors can be divided into rare earth permanent magnet DC motors, ferrite permanent magnet DC motors, and alnico permanent magnet DC motors. Among them, AC motors can also be divided into single-phase motors and three-phase motors. Classification by structure and working principle: Can be divided into DC motor, asynchronous motor, and synchronous motor. Synchronous motors can be divided into permanent magnet synchronous motors, reluctance synchronous motors, and hysteresis synchronous motors. Asynchronous motors can be divided into induction motors and AC commutator motors. Induction motors can be divided into three-phase asynchronous motors, single-phase asynchronous motors, and shaded-pole asynchronous motors. AC commutator motors can be divided into single-phase series-wound motors, universal motors, and repulsion motors.

How many subjects are required to obtain a motorcycle driver's license?

To obtain a motorcycle driver's license, you need to pass 3 subjects. Subject 1 exam content includes: Road traffic rules, traffic signals, handling of traffic safety violations and accidents, regulations on the application and use of motor vehicle driver's licenses, motor vehicle registration, and other road traffic safety laws, regulations, and rules. Subject 2 exam content includes: Driving tests for three-wheeled vehicles, ordinary three-wheeled motorcycles, ordinary two-wheeled motorcycles, and light motorcycles, such as stake tests, hill start and stop, and passing a single-plank bridge. Subject 3 exam content includes: Requirements for safe and civilized driving operations, knowledge of safe driving under adverse weather and complex road conditions, emergency handling methods in situations such as tire blowouts, and post-accident handling knowledge.

What is a Bushing?

Bushing is an accessory used outside mechanical components to achieve functions such as sealing and wear protection, referring to a ring sleeve that serves as a lining. Functions of Bushings: Bushings offer high flexibility in use and can serve multiple purposes. They are components designed to protect equipment. The use of bushings can reduce equipment wear, vibration, and noise, while also providing anti-corrosion effects. Additionally, bushings facilitate the maintenance of mechanical equipment, simplify equipment structure, and manufacturing processes. Factors in Bushing Selection: Bushings have a wide range of applications and come in various types. Selecting the appropriate bushing requires considering different working conditions and choosing different models accordingly. The main factors to consider in bushing selection include the pressure the bushing needs to withstand, speed, the product of pressure and speed, and the nature of the load. Furthermore, whether the bushing is lubricated and the state of lubrication also determine its performance and lifespan.

What does high-end configuration mean for cars?

High-end configuration refers to the most comfortable and most suitable configuration for the positioning of the vehicle as designed by the manufacturer. High-end configuration features: High-end configured cars use leather seats; the steering wheel can control navigation, car phone, car audio, and cruise control; high-end configured cars have automatic air conditioning; generally use LED lights; high-end configured cars have 17-inch or 18-inch tires. Low-end configuration features: Low-end configured cars use fabric seats; the steering wheel only serves the purpose of steering; low-end configured cars have manual air conditioning; generally use halogen lights; low-end configured cars have 16-inch tires.

Is Compasson Tire a Genuine Brand?

Compasson Tire is a genuine brand. Compasson Tire: It is a brand under Hongsheng Rubber Group in Shandong Province, China, primarily specializing in load-bearing tires, engineering tires, motorcycle tires, and agricultural machinery tires. Features of Compasson Winter Tires: Utilizing asymmetric tread patterns to increase the contact area between the tire and the road surface, enhancing grip on wet, dry, or icy surfaces during sharp turns; the tire surface employs a 3D ultra-thin groove design, improving grip on snow and ice while ensuring safety and driving performance in snowy conditions; incorporating numerous transverse and diverse tread groove crossings to effectively absorb water and prevent hydroplaning, while also enhancing snow evacuation performance; the tread uses a low-temperature-resistant mixed rubber soft compound formula, providing stronger grip on snow and ice surfaces and excellent handling performance.

How to Remember the Directions of Turn Signals?

Turn signals, as warning lights, primarily serve to alert surrounding vehicles during daily driving, indicating your intended direction change so other vehicles can yield to avoid collisions. Therefore, whether turning, changing lanes, overtaking, starting, or parking, whenever your vehicle needs to steer away from the current lane, you should activate the turn signal in advance—this is a fundamental principle of safe driving. To identify the direction of turn signals, visualize the turn signal lever as a steering wheel and operate it following the 'up-right-down-left' convention. The specific method is as follows: Pushing downward indicates counterclockwise, generally understood as turning left. Pushing upward indicates clockwise, generally understood as turning right.
